Output 7a23a64b0850d728f8bc3e5b236294d0d990d491a4842d049ee17edb0e391956:19

value
24100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7433fceac3af7f271b2d83cd8a66999e86c242ab OP_EQUAL
address
MJVatsMwVkhvEseoTfUqUzsPsmdHsxPPm6
transaction
7a23a64b0850d728f8bc3e5b236294d0d990d491a4842d049ee17edb0e391956
spent
true